What is a Certificate of Economic Hardship?

0

According to the Will County Historic Preservation Ordinance, a Certificate of Economic Hardship is a “certificate issued by the Preservation Commission authorizing an alteration, construction, removal or demolition even though a Certificate of Appropriateness has previously been denied or may be denied. Does landmark designation mean that I cannot alter my property without the consent the Will County Historic Preservation Commission? Yes. Proposed alterations of designated properties must be submitted and reviewed the Will County Historic Preservation Commission. However, unless the changes will dramatically alter the architectural integrity of the building, structure, or site, the Commission will generally approve the proposed alteration(s). Does landmark designation mean that I am obligated to rehabilitate my property? Landmark designation does not obligate a property owner to rehabilitate his or her property.
